WNBA finally gives in to longtime fan request amidst growing popularity

The fans spoke and the WNBA listed. After years of preseason games that cannot be seen so that the public see unless you were there in person, the WNBA announced that it will transmit the 15 preseason games this year.

This has been a problem amid the growing popularity of WNBA. In 2023, when Chicago Sky and Minnesota Lynx came to Toronto to play a preseason game, it was only broadcast in Canada. Fans in the United States could not even see the game in the WNBA League pass application.

Last season, when Caitlin Clark made his unofficial debut for Indiana fever in the preseason, WNBA was not yet causing the games to be available on television or broadcast. Fans were to put on the first Clark games not to be transmitted, especially their tickets for them quickly exhausted.

The NBA preseason games are broadcast on television, and it is a good way for fans to become familiar with Neower team members before the season official begins. With fans’ favorites such as Clark, Paige Bueckers, Angel Reese and more received in the League every year, WNBA has been losing the opportunity to announce. People don’t care if it’s preseason; They want to see the thesis women play.

A fan has just been to the next level to try so much last year, broadcasting a game of Minnesota Lynx vs. live. Chicago Sky in X from your cell phone. The transmission obtained a total of 2 million impressions and almost 175,000 live spectators through the game, despite being the view of fans from the stands. People wanted to see Angel Reese and Kamilla Cardoso in Action, although the games did not count for their team’s record.

In addition, a walk through the original Tweet comments of the transmission is entertaining to look:

The League has now decided to meet that demand in 2025, announcing on Monday that the 15 preseason games will be cultivated so that fans see at home. WNBA League Pass will transmit 14 of the 15, and the 15 will be transmitted in ESPN. Ion and NBA TV will also have selected preseason games available on their networks.

Indiana Fever’s exhibition against the play of the National Team of Brazil on May 4 will be broadcast on ESPN, since Caitlin Clark makes his return to Carver-Hawkeye Arena in Iowa. Wnba League Pass is also bringing its promotion last year, transmitting some free games in the Pass League to start the season. All preseason games are included in this promotion.
